savannah-i-g

Drive a live nanoTracker session (https://federatedindustrial.com/tracker) from any AI coding agent. Local relay + MCP server + CLI + adapter snippets for Claude Code, Cursor, Cline, Continue, Aider, Codex, Gemini CLI, opencode, openclaude.

16
0
100% credibility
Found Apr 19, 2026 at 16 stars -- GitGems finds repos before they trend. Get early access to the next one.
Sign Up Free
AI Analysis
JavaScript
AI Summary

A companion toolkit that connects AI assistants and simple commands to a web-based music tracker, allowing programmatic control of beats, patterns, samples, and song elements in a live browser session.

How It Works

1
🔍 Discover nanoTracker helper

You hear about a handy sidekick that lets AI buddies and quick commands control a fun web music maker called nanoTracker.

2
🌐 Open music tracker

Head to the nanoTracker website in your browser and start a new music project.

3
⚙️ Prepare the connector

Follow easy steps on your computer to wake up the connector that links everything together.

4
🔗 Connect browser to connector

In the music tool, flip a switch to link it securely to your connector using a private code.

5
Pick your control style
🤖
AI assistant mode

Tell your AI friend what beats or patterns you want, and it builds them live.

⌨️
Direct commands

Type quick instructions to read the project, change tempo, or add notes yourself.

6
🎵 Create your track

See patterns, samples, and rhythms come alive as you or your AI shapes the song step by step.

🎉 Song ready to play

Your custom music track is complete, playing smoothly, and easy to tweak or share anytime.

Sign up to see the full architecture

5 more

Sign Up Free

Star Growth

See how this repo grew from 16 to 16 stars Sign Up Free
Repurpose This Repo

Repurpose is a Pro feature

Generate ready-to-use prompts for X threads, LinkedIn posts, blog posts, YouTube scripts, and more -- with full repo context baked in.

Unlock Repurpose
AI-Generated Review

What is nanotracker-api-sdk?

This JavaScript SDK lets you drive a live nanoTracker session in your browser from CLI scripts, HTTP calls, or AI coding agents like Claude Code, Cursor, and Aider—no DevTools hacks or browser tweaks needed. It provides a local relay for secure loopback communication, an MCP server exposing read/execute/assets tools, and a simple CLI for commands like `read getProjectSummary` or `execute` batches to tweak BPM, patterns, or samples. Adapters and agent drop-ins make it plug-and-play for nine popular tools, bridging the gap between external automation and the tracker at federatedindustrial.com/tracker.

Why is it gaining traction?

It stands out with ready-made adapters for MCP-aware agents, turning nanoTracker into an AI-controllable live drive—think composing drum patterns or loading samples via natural agent prompts. The MIT-licensed setup is dead simple: npm install, start relay, paste token, done. Security binds to localhost with tokens and audit logs, plus runtime schema for reliable scripting, hooks devs tired of manual browser fiddling.

Who should use this?

AI agent users automating music trackers, like Cursor or Continue devs building generative beats or chord progressions. CLI scripters handling sample I/O or state inspection in Node workflows. NanoTracker plugin authors wanting external drive life without PWA breakage.

Verdict

Grab it if you're in the agent ecosystem and nanoTracker fits your flow—solid docs and examples make the 5-minute quickstart real, despite 16 stars and 1.0% credibility score signaling early maturity. Skip for production unless you verify multi-tab stability yourself.

(187 words)

Sign up to read the full AI review Sign Up Free

Similar repos coming soon.